The National Nurse-Led Care Consortium (NNCC) is dedicated to advancing nurse-led models of care. The Public Health Project Coordinator is responsible for the day-to-day activities of one or more public health projects for NNCC, which may be funded by various sources. This role supports reporting responsibilities, coordinates project planning and execution, works with stakeholders, clients, and home visiting staff, and provides data entry assistance for tracking deliverables and monitoring performance measures. This position will primarily support the Family Advocacy and Integrated Resources (FAIR) project, a new initiative connecting families served by home visiting programs in Philadelphia to civil legal services and funds for concrete needs. The Coordinator will work closely with the FAIR Project Manager and Director of Nurse Advocacy and Resources, as well as the Fund Manager at PHMC, to conduct complex case navigation for clients and ensure timely assistance to families experiencing urgent needs. The position is located in Philadelphia, PA and reports to the FAIR Project Manager.
